    La Renaissance de Tacite - Commenter les Histoires et les Annales au XVIe siècle

    Abstract
    Au XVIe siècle, les humanistes commentèrent pour la première fois les Histoires et les Annales de l’historien romain Tacite. L’objectif de cette étude est de montrer les intérêts et les méthodes de travail de ces commentateurs, ainsi que les stratégies qu’ils développaient pour faciliter l’accès du lectorat au texte antique. Comment les commentaires étaient-ils élaborés ? Pour quel public ? Ces travaux érudits ont-ils permis à Tacite de gagner le statut d’auteur majeur à la fin du XVIe siècle ? En répondant à ces questions et à d’autres encore, l’auteur tente de redéfinir la place de Tacite dans le mouvement humaniste du XVIe siècle et d’offrir de nouvelles perspectives sur la transmission et la réception de ses œuvres à la Renaissance.
